Fiber Broadband Association Demystifies Technical Topics with Fiber 101 Research Series

FBA resource library expands to provide members with consumable guides on timely topics

Today at Fiber Connect 2024, the Fiber Broadband Association (FBA) announced its Fiber 101 Series—a collection of concise resources designed to demystify and clarify technical fiber topics. The series currently includes two documents on aerial fiber deployment and the series will grow to include topics of value and interest to FBA members.

“FBA’s ever-growing catalog of research provides broadband planning tools and informative resources that demonstrate the impact of fiber broadband. This research helps members drive decisions that will bring value to their business and the communities they serve,” said Deborah Kish, Vice President of Research and Workforce Development at the Fiber Broadband Association. “The Fiber 101 Series gives members the opportunity to dip into specific technical topics and learn successful technical strategies. These guides should help our industry tackle challenges more easily and build better broadband.”

About the Fiber Broadband Association

The Fiber Broadband Association is the largest and only trade association that represents the complete fiber ecosystem of service providers, manufacturers, industry experts, and deployment specialists dedicated to the advancement of fiber broadband deployment and the pursuit of a world where communications are limitless, advancing quality of life and digital equity anywhere and everywhere. The Fiber Broadband Association helps providers, communities, and policymakers make informed decisions about how, where, and why to build better fiber broadband networks. Since 2001, these companies, organizations, and members have worked with communities and consumers in mind to build the critical infrastructure that provides the economic and societal benefits that only fiber can deliver. The Fiber Broadband Association is part of the Fibre Council Global Alliance, which is a platform of six global FTTH Councils in North America, LATAM, Europe, MEA, APAC, and South Africa.
